Gumshini wokunyathelisa we-ravure,Esetshenziswa kabanzi emakethe, Njengoba imboni yokunyathelisa ikhukhulwa yi-inthanethi, imboni yemishini yokunyathelisa isheshisa ukwehla kwayo. Isixazululo esisebenza kahle kakhulu sokwehla ukusungula izinto ezintsha.
Eminyakeni emibili edlule, ngokuthuthuka kwezinga eliphelele lokukhiqizwa kwemishini yokunyathelisa i-gravure yasekhaya, imishini yokunyathelisa i-gravure yasekhaya nayo ibilokhu isungula izinto ezintsha, futhi ithole imiphumela ejabulisayo. Okulandelayo incazelo eningiliziwe yobuchwepheshe obusha obuyisikhombisa bemishini yokunyathelisa i-gravure.
1. Ubuchwepheshe Bokugoqa Nokugoqa Okuzenzakalelayo Bomshini Wokuphrinta we-Gravure
Enqubweni yokukhiqiza, ubuchwepheshe bokugoqa phezulu naphansi obuzenzakalelayo buphakamisa ngokuzenzakalelayo imiqulu yobubanzi nobubanzi obuhlukene esiteshini sokubopha ngokulinganisa nokuthola okunembile, bese idivayisi yokuphakamisa isusa ngokuzenzakalelayo imiqulu eqediwe esiteshini semishini. Ithola ngokuzenzakalelayo isisindo sezinto zokusetshenziswa kanye nemikhiqizo eqediwe ngesikhathi senqubo yokuphakamisa, exhunywe nomsebenzi wokuphatha ukukhiqiza, ithathe indawo yendlela yokuphatha ngesandla, engaxazululi nje kuphela inkinga edingwa umshini wokuphrinta we-gravure ukuze usebenze kahle ngokujwayelekile kodwa ayikwazi ukuhlangabezana nemisebenzi yokusiza, kodwa futhi ithuthukisa kakhulu ukusebenza kahle kokukhiqiza. , kunciphisa ukuqina komsebenzi wabasebenzi.
2. Ubuchwepheshe bokusika okuzenzakalelayo bomshini wokunyathelisa we-gravure
Ngemva kokusetshenziswa kobuchwepheshe bokusika okuzenzakalelayo, yonke inqubo yokusika okuzenzakalelayo idinga kuphela ukubeka umqulu wezinto ezisetshenziswayo eshalofini lokuphakelayo, futhi yonke inqubo yokusika ingaqedwa ngaphandle kokuhlanganyela ngesandla enkambisweni yokusika elandelayo. Uma sibheka ifilimu ye-BOPP enobukhulu obungu-0.018mm njengesibonelo, ukusika okuzenzakalelayo ngokuphelele kungalawula ubude bezinto ezisele zomqulu ngaphakathi kwamamitha ayi-10. Ukusetshenziswa kobuchwepheshe bokusika okuzenzakalelayo emishinini yomshini wokunyathelisa i-gravure kunciphisa ukuthembela kwemishini kubasebenzisi futhi kuthuthukisa ukusebenza kahle komsebenzi.
3. Ubuchwepheshe bokubhalisa kusengaphambili obuhlakaniphile bomshini wokuphrinta we-gravure
Ukusetshenziswa kobuchwepheshe bokubhalisa kusengaphambili obuhlakaniphile ikakhulukazi ukunciphisa izinyathelo zabasebenzisi zokusebenzisa umbusi ukubhalisa ipuleti ngesandla enqubweni yokuqala yokubhalisa ipuleti, futhi basebenzise ngqo ukuxhumana komuntu ngamunye phakathi kwemigqa eyisihluthulelo ku-roller yepuleti kanye nemigqa yomaka ebusweni bepuleti. Ukuqinisekiswa okuzenzakalelayo kwe-bit kuqinisekisa inqubo yokuqala yokufanisa inguqulo. Ngemva kokuba inqubo yokuqala yokufanisa ipuleti isiqediwe, uhlelo lujikeleza ngokuzenzakalelayo isigaba se-roller yepuleti endaweni lapho ukubhalisa kwangaphambili okuzenzakalelayo kungabonakala khona ngokuya ngokubalwa kobude bezinto phakathi kwemibala, futhi umsebenzi wokubhalisa kwangaphambili ubonakala ngokuzenzakalelayo.
4. Ithangi likayinki lomshini wokunyathelisa we-gravure elivaliwe kancane eline-roller yokudlulisa ephansi
Izici eziyinhloko zomshini wokunyathelisa i-gravure: Ungavimbela ngempumelelo isimo sokuphonswa kweyinki ngaphansi kokusebenza okusheshayo. Ithangi leyinki elivaliwe kancane linganciphisa ukuguquguquka kwezinyibilikisi eziphilayo futhi liqinisekise ukuzinza kweyinki ngesikhathi sokunyathelisa okusheshayo. Inani leyinki elijikelezayo elisetshenziswayo lincishisiwe lisuka cishe ku-18L laya ku-9.8L manje. Njengoba kuhlale kunesikhala esingu-1-1.5mm phakathi kweroli yokudlulisa i-yinki engezansi kanye neroli yepuleti, enkambisweni yeroli yokudlulisa i-yinki engezansi kanye neroli yepuleti, ingakhuthaza ngempumelelo ukudluliselwa kweyinki kumaseli eroli yepuleti, ukuze kufezwe kangcono ukubuyiselwa kwethoni ye-Shallow net.
5. Uhlelo Lokuphathwa Kwedatha Oluhlakaniphile Lomshini Wokuphrinta we-Gravure
Imisebenzi eyinhloko yomshini wokuphrinta we-gravure: ipulatifomu yedatha ehlakaniphile esendaweni ingafunda amapharamitha okusebenza kanye nesimo sesistimu yokulawula umshini ekhethiwe, futhi ibone ukuqapha okudingekayo kanye nesitoreji sokugcina amapharamitha; ipulatifomu yedatha ehlakaniphile esendaweni ingamukela amapharamitha enqubo kanye namapharamitha akhishwe yipulatifomu yedatha ehlakaniphile ekude. Izidingo ze-oda ezihlobene, futhi isebenzise ukugunyazwa kokunquma ukuthi izolanda yini amapharamitha enqubo akhishwe yipulatifomu yedatha ehlakaniphile ekude ohlelweni lokulawula i-HMI, njalo njalo.
6. Ukucindezeleka Kwedijithali Kwe-Gravure Press
Ukucindezeleka kwedijithali kuwukuvuselela umfutho womoya obekwe yivalvu yesandla ube yinani lokucindezeleka elidingekayo elibekwe ngqo yi-interface yomuntu nomshini. Inani lokucindezeleka kwengxenye ngayinye yemishini livezwa ngokunembile nangokudijithali ku-interface yomuntu nomshini, okungagcini nje ngokunciphisa imishini enqubweni yokukhiqiza. Ukuthembela komqhubi, kanye nokusebenza okuhlakaniphile kwemishini kuyathuthukiswa.
7. Ubuchwepheshe bokonga amandla emoyeni oshisayo bomshini wokunyathelisa we-gravure
Njengamanje, ubuchwepheshe bokonga amandla emoyeni oshisayo obusetshenziswa emishinini yokunyathelisa i-gravure buhlanganisa kakhulu ubuchwepheshe bokushisa ipompo yokushisa, ubuchwepheshe bepayipi yokushisa kanye nohlelo lokujikeleza komoya oshisayo oluzenzakalelayo olunokulawulwa kwe-LEL.
1, Ubuchwepheshe bokushisa bephampu yokushisa. Ukusebenza kahle kwamandla kwamaphampu okushisa kuphakeme kakhulu kunokushisa kukagesi. Njengamanje, amaphampu okushisa asetshenziswa emishinini yokunyathelisa i-gravure ngokuvamile amaphampu okushisa amandla omoya, futhi ukuhlolwa kwangempela kungonga amandla ngo-60% kuya ku-70%.
2, Ubuchwepheshe bepayipi lokushisa. Lapho uhlelo lomoya oshisayo olusebenzisa ubuchwepheshe bepayipi lokushisa lusebenza, umoya oshisayo ungena kuhhavini bese ukhishwa ngepayipi lomoya. Indawo yomoya ifakwe idivayisi yesibili yokubuyisela umoya. Ingxenye yomoya isetshenziswa ngqo emjikelezweni wesibili wamandla okushisa, kanti enye ingxenye yomoya isetshenziswa njengohlelo lokukhipha umoya oluphephile. Njengengxenye yomoya oshisayo yomoya ophephile wokukhipha umoya, i-heat pipe exchanger isetshenziswa ukuphinda usebenzise ukushisa okusele ngempumelelo.
3, Uhlelo lokujikelezisa umoya oshisayo oluzenzakalelayo ngokuphelele olunokulawulwa kwe-LEL. Ukusetshenziswa kohlelo lokujikelezisa umoya oshisayo oluzenzakalelayo ngokuphelele olunokulawulwa kwe-LEL kungafeza imiphumela elandelayo: ngesisekelo sokuthi umkhawulo wokuqhuma omncane we-LEL uhlangatshezwane futhi i-solvent esele ayidluli indinganiso, umoya wesibili obuyayo ungasetshenziswa ngezinga eliphezulu, okungonga amandla cishe ngo-45% futhi kunciphise igesi yokukhipha umoya. Umugqa 30% kuya ku-50%. Umthamo womoya wokukhipha umoya uncishiswa ngokufanayo, futhi ukutshalwa kwezimali ekuphathweni kwegesi yokukhipha umoya kungancishiswa kakhulu ngo-30% kuya ku-40% ukuze kuvinjelwe ukukhishwa komoya esikhathini esizayo.
